Gopinath Pandurang Munde Biography

Gopinath Pandurang Munde is an Indian politician and senior leader of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) who has served as the MLA of Maharashtra 5 terms since 1980. He served as the leader of opposition for one term during 1990’s and the designation of Deputy Chief Minister of Maharashtra the following term as well. He was introduced to politics by Pramod Mahajan, (Information and Broadcasting Minister in the Atal Bihari Vajpayee government) a friend and colleague while at college. Later Gopinath married Mahajan’s sister, Pradnya. The couple has 3 daughters of whom Pankaja is an MLA.

 

He was born into a farmer's family of Nathra village, Tehsil Parali, Maharashtra on December 12, 1949. His father Pandurangrao and mother Limbabai had to face a lot of hardships to bring up their kids. Gopinath lost his father in 1969 and later he was provided education by his brothers. The hardships faced during childhood and teens prompted Gopinath to do something for the suffering people. Poverty and drought were the prime problems faced by his villagers. He studied at government primary school, in Nathra village where studies were conducted beneath tree. There was no school building and he had to take 12 km walk to attend exams. He completed matriculation from Zilla Parishad School.

 

Later he completed graduation from Ambejogai. It was during this time when he was introduced to politics. He got involved with the Akhil Bharatiya Vidyarthi Parishad while at college.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h's training camp was the turning point of his political career. He became the Sambhajinagar Mandal Karyavah and a member of the executive committee of RSS, Pune. When Janatha party split to form BJP, he became the youth president of Maharashtra wing and thus began his political career in association with BJP.
